This depends on how hard it rained and how absorbent your soil is. Do not mow if your lawn feels too slick. If you can walk through the yard and your shoes stay dry, that’s a good indicator it is safe to mow. Can I Leave My Lawn Mower Outside In The Rain?

WebYes, as long as the gasoline doesn’t have any water and the engine and controls on electric mowers are dry. However, keeping a mower dry is preferable. The design of most battery-powered mowers allows them to be able to shed rain and still perform well. If you have a good gas-powered lawnmower from a renowned manufacturer, it will continue to ... WebYes, lawn mowers can get wet. If you’re worried about damage, first assess whether or not water entered the engine. You’ll need to take more care with electric or gas mowers. If you have a push reel mower, water damage is less of a risk. These lawn mower types don’t contain any sensitive parts like batteries, electrical cords, or plugs.

Web11 mei 2024 · A Sticking Choke Can Cause Gas To Leak Out The Air Filter. The purpose of the choke is to enrich the gas/air vapor enabling the cold lawnmower to start. Most lawnmowers’ optimal air/gas mixture is 14.7 parts of air to one part of gas. If your mower isn’t working, it does not mean that it had something to do with rain. labor day lake loise crowdsWebYes, a lawn mower can get wet. Lawn mowers are designed for outdoor use, and while getting overly wet is not desirable, a bit of rain most likely won’t cause any problems in the short term. The thing about water is in the details, or rather the quantities of it.
